    Default What A Day!!!!


    What an awesome day it turned out to be although it did not start that way. 21 teams hit the water at Enid Lake this morning for the Crappie.com FJ Series April tourney. As we got to where we wanted to start we encounter 2 and 3 foot rollers but being hard headed I decided to try it. I shut the Merc off and hit the deploy button on the Ulterra, it went about halfway and stopped, no power, nothing. I threw the chains out and trying to figure it out but no luck.
    Told the son-in-law, Colin Dally, we could just drift with the monster waves and maybe catch them using a trick my Ole budro taught me several years ago.
    We couldn't run with the troller half cocked and we made several passes as the wind drifted us due west. We had to cut short by an hour and hope we could get the boat loaded, we had to remove the motor completely and head to Long Branch Bait Shop for a 3 o'clock weigh-in. When the dust settled and the sheet totaled up Colin and I had finished in first place winning our first tourney together, first of many we hope and without a trolling motor, SWEET!!!!
